✨ Why All the Hype Around the Cadillac ATS-L?
Let’s face it—Cadillac has been trying to win back its crown as America’s favorite luxury brand. Enter the ATS-L: a sleek, turbocharged machine designed to take on BMW and Audi head-to-head. 🌟 But what made it so special?
• **Performance**: A 2.0L turbo engine packing 272 horsepower—more than enough to leave traffic behind. ⚡️
• **Style**: That aggressive grille and sharp lines screamed “modern American muscle.” 💪
• **Value**: Packed with tech like magnetic ride control and a stellar Bose sound system, all at a price point lower than German rivals.

⚠️ Pros and Cons of Buying a Used ATS-L Today
Pros:
✅ **Affordable Luxury**: With new models out of reach for many, pre-owned ATS-Ls offer top-tier features without breaking the bank. Think heated seats, adaptive cruise control, and more—all for under $20k in some cases! 💸
✅ **Fun Factor**: This isn’t your grandpa’s Cadillac. The ATS-L handles corners like a dream and delivers a grin-inducing driving experience. 😎🏎️
Cons:
❌ **Reliability Issues**: Some owners report problems with transmission software or electrical glitches. Always get a pre-purchase inspection before buying used! 🔧
❌ **Limited Resale Value**: Since it’s been discontinued, finding parts or maintaining value might be tricky in the long run. Be prepared for potential headaches. 🛠️
🚀 Is There a Future After the ATS-L?
While the ATS-L may have left the stage, Cadillac hasn’t stopped innovating. Newer models like the CT4 and CT5 carry forward the legacy, though they lack the raw charm of their predecessor. If you’re looking for something modern:
• **CT4-V Blackwing**: A beastly successor with manual transmission options and serious performance cred. 🐐
• **Electric Evolution**: Cadillac is going full throttle into EV territory with vehicles like the Lyriq SUV. Could this signal a brighter future for eco-conscious drivers? 🌱🔋
